Vehicle

2000 Chevrolet Express 2 Dr G3500 LS Passenger Van

Review

I've had this vehicle for six years. Has 218,000 miles. Never had a problem with the engine. Recently started to have problem with trans. The van still runs great and starts every morning. I definitely will purchase another Express. The interior parts don't hold up too well but the performance and mechanical reliability make up for it.

Favorite Features

350 engine. Suspention. Body design. Visibility

Suggested Improvements

Interior parts

Vehicle

2000 Chevrolet Express 2 Dr G2500 Passenger Van

Review

The Chevy Express has been a very reliable vehicle. The quality of the vehicle is lacking in certain areas. For example, almost every interior light has failed. The dash, radio, window/lock buttons, control panel lights are mostly burned out. Engine performance and fuel economy is nothing to brag about. I expected low milage but not 15mpg on the highway unloaded. About 11 or 12 in the city.

Favorite Features

Very comfortable and versatile interior. Easy for passengers to get in and out. AC F/R allows travel in confort on the hottest of days.

Suggested Improvements

Better quality control on the interior components. Better fuel mileage and engine performance is a must.

Vehicle

2000 Chevrolet Express 2 Dr G3500 LS Passenger Van Extended

Review

This van serves the purposes I bought it for. It drives smooth and pulls my 19 FT bow rider boat better than my old 92' F250. The clearance inside is higher than my truck was with a cap on it. All the seats remove easily so I can load up with music equipment. I can even leave seats in and bring the band along with me. It has the 5.7 litre motor so I have no problems on hills. I use it to take the garbage to the dump too. The garbage cans will fit standing up in the back with the lids on. I haven't owned it for very long so I can't tell you all the many uses.

Favorite Features

Very roomy. Seats remove easily leaving no brackets to catch on your freight. Rides comfortably. A/C and heat blast you out if you need it to.

Suggested Improvements

Change the back light design!!!!
